St. Martin's Theatre
St. Martin's Theatre is a cherished London landmark renowned for its rich history and vibrant theatrical legacy. This intimate venue has consistently attracted audiences from around the world eager to experience timeless productions. Notably, during the Second World War, it withstood bombing raids, exemplifying the resilience of London's cultural scene. The theatre is famously known for hosting the long-running play, The Mousetrap, which has become a quintessential part of its identity.
